diff --git a/example/app.js b/example/app.js index 419f0c6..130a494 100644 --- a/example/app.js +++ b/example/app.js @@ -39,4 +39,4 @@ server.listen(app.get('port'), function(){ console.log("Express server listening on port " + app.get('port')); }); -garageServer.createGarageServer(io.listen(server), {}); +garageServer.createGarageServer(io.listen(server), { logging: true }); diff --git a/lib/server/garageserver.io.js b/lib/server/garageserver.io.js index 8501b9a..96a2284 100644 --- a/lib/server/garageserver.io.js +++ b/lib/server/garageserver.io.js @@ -10,21 +10,29 @@ GarageServer.prototype.registerSocketEvents = function (options) { var self = this; self.io.of('/garageserver.io').on('connection', function (socket) { - console.log('garageserver.io:: socket ' + socket.id + ' connection'); + if(options.logging) { + console.log('garageserver.io:: socket ' + socket.id + ' connection'); + } self.onPlayerConnect(socket, options); socket.on('disconnect', function () { - console.log('garageserver.io:: socket ' + socket.id + ' disconnect'); + if(options.logging) { + console.log('garageserver.io:: socket ' + socket.id + ' disconnect'); + } self.onPlayerDisconnect(socket, options); }); socket.on('input', function (data) { - console.log('garageserver.io:: socket input ' + socket.id + ' ' + data.input + ' ' + data.seq); + if(options.logging) { + console.log('garageserver.io:: socket input ' + socket.id + ' ' + data.input + ' ' + data.seq); + } self.onPlayerInput(socket, data, options); }); socket.on('ping', function (data) { - console.log('garageserver.io:: socket ping'); + if(options.logging) { + console.log('garageserver.io:: socket ping'); + } self.onPing(socket, data, options); }); });